  1. Enhanced AI and Enemy Behavior The improved AI and enemy behavior in New World gold PvE encounters ensure that battles feel more dynamic. Monsters now display better tactical awareness, with some enemies coordinating attacks or switching up strategies to keep players on their toes. Certain high-level bosses and elites now have more intricate attack patterns and phases, encouraging players to think on their feet and adapt their strategies mid-fight. Expanded Class Variety One of the most exciting updates in New World is the increased variety in class options, driven by the combination of weapon choices, attribute allocation, and skill trees. Players now have more freedom to craft their own unique classes, unlocking a broad spectrum of playstyles suited to different types of content and combat approaches. Weapon Mastery System The introduction of the Weapon Mastery system has allowed players to level up individual weapons and unlock class-specific abilities through different trees, giving much more flexibility in building characters. Each weapon in the game now has its own skill tree with unique active and passive abilities, meaning players can specialize further, tailoring their characters to certain combat roles or combinations.
